nguyên lý lập trinh hàm

Nguyên lý lập trinh hàm_chương 1

Nguyên lý lập trinh hàm_chương 1

Ngày tải lên : 08/11/2013, 04:15
... (disjoint) không ? NGUYÊN LP TRÌNH HÀM 17 sách tham đi và do đó, L là danh sách còn li tr thành tham đi mi ca hàm. Kt qu li gi đ quy đã gim đi 1. Mt s hàm x danh sách khác ... ra du nhc h thng (du >) cho d đc. 33 NGUYÊN LP TRÌNH HÀM 31 Bài tp chng 1 1. Vit các hàm Miranda tính gn đúng giá tr các hàm sau vi đ chính xác e = 10 -5 π 4 1 1 3 1 5 1 7 =− ... mult có th đc xem nh hàm mt tham đi (đi th nht x), kt qu s là mt hàm khác, áp dng cho mt tham đi (đi th hai y). CHNG I. NGUYÊN LP TRÌNH HÀM « The primary purpose...
  • 64
  • 191
  • 1
Lập trình hàm

Lập trình hàm

Ngày tải lên : 02/10/2013, 15:20
... thực. Ngôn ngữ lập trình Chương VIII: Lập trình hàm 85 8.3.3 Các hàm Một chương trình của LISP là một hàm hoặc một hàm hợp. Các hàm có thể do LISP định nghĩa trước hoặc do lập trình viên ... Chương VIII: Lập trình hàm 81 CHƯƠNG 8: LẬP TRÌNH HÀM 8.1 TỔNG QUAN 8.1.1 Mục tiêu Sau khi học xong chương này, sinh viên cần phải nắm: - Khái niệm về lập trình hàm. - Kỹ thuật lập trình ... dạng hàm để xây dựng các hàm phức tạp từ các hàm đã có. Ngôn ngữ cũng cung cấp một phép toán áp dụng hàm và các cấu trúc lưu trữ dữ liệu. Một ngôn ngữ hàm được thiết kế tốt là Ngôn ngữ lập...
  • 14
  • 350
  • 2
Tài liệu vi xử lý - Lập trình hợp ngữ

Tài liệu vi xử lý - Lập trình hợp ngữ

Ngày tải lên : 23/10/2013, 11:15
... ; Kết thúc chương trình INT 21h main ENDP Tài liệu vi xử Lập trình hợp ngữ Phạm Hùng Kim Khánh Trang 62 7.4. Nhóm lệnh xử chuỗi Bao gồm các lệnh sau: - Lệnh MOVS: chuyển dữ liệu ... thanh ghi AX MOV AH,DS:[1000h] MOV AL,DS:[1001h] RET Read ENDP ; Xử dữ liệu tại thanh ghi AX Tài liệu vi xử Lập trình hợp ngữ Phạm Hùng Kim Khánh Trang 63 8.2. Cấu trúc IF – THEN, ... thông dịch BASIC Không sử dụng 9.1. Ngắt 21h  Hàm 01h: nhập một ký tự từ bàn phím và hiện ký tự nhập ra màn hình. Nếu không có ký tự nhập, hàm 01h sẽ đợi cho đến khi nhập. - Gọi: AH = 01h...
  • 30
  • 974
  • 11
Tài liệu LẬP TRÌNH HÀM ppt

Tài liệu LẬP TRÌNH HÀM ppt

Ngày tải lên : 13/12/2013, 08:15
... radix= sqrt sqrt delta delta – – S S ử ử d d ụ ụ ng ng : : ptbac2 2 1 ptbac2 2 1 - - 3 3 > 1 > 1 - - 1.5 1.5 Ph Ph ầ ầ n n I I Nguyên Nguyên lý lý l l ậ ậ p p tr tr ì ì nh nh h h à à m m T T à à i i li li ệ ệ u u tham tham kh kh ả ả o o   Gi Gi á á o o tr tr ì ì nh nh l l ậ ậ p p tr tr ì ì nh nh h h à à m m (P.H. ... danh danh s s á á ch ch g g ồ ồ m m 4 4 s s ố ố nguyên nguyên [ [ 1 10 1 10 ] ] II II danh danh s s á á ch ch g g ồ ồ m m 10 10 s s ố ố nguyên nguyên [ [ 'a', 'b', 'c' 'a', ... 9 ] ] L L ậ ậ p p tr tr ì ì nh nh m m ệ ệ nh nh l l ệ ệ nh nh   S S ử ử d d ụ ụ ng ng nguyên nguyên lý lý tinh tinh ch ch ế ế t t ừ ừ ng ng bư bư ớ ớ c c   Khai Khai b b á á o o d d ữ ữ li li ệ ệ u u :...
  • 27
  • 329
  • 2
Tài liệu Tài liệu vi xử lý Lập trình hợp ngữ CHƯƠNG 3 ppt

Tài liệu Tài liệu vi xử lý Lập trình hợp ngữ CHƯƠNG 3 ppt

Ngày tải lên : 14/12/2013, 09:15
... LEA DX,Msg INT 21h  Hàm 4Ch: kết thúc chương trình MOV AH,4Ch INT 21h Tài liệu vi xử Lập trình hợp ngữ Phạm Hùng Kim Khánh Trang 62 7.4. Nhóm lệnh xử chuỗi Bao gồm các lệnh ... chương ; trình con … Tài liệu vi xử Lập trình hợp ngữ Phạm Hùng Kim Khánh Trang 66 MOV AH,01h INT 21h ; AL chứa mã ASCII của ký tự nhập  Hàm 02h: xuất một ký tự trong thanh ghi ... về: không có MOV AH,02h MOV DL,'A' INT 21h  Hàm 08h: giống hàm 01h nhưng không hiển thị ký tự ra màn hình  Hàm 09h: xuất một chuỗi ký tự ra màn hình tại vị trí con trỏ hiện...
  • 30
  • 660
  • 2
Tài liệu Luận văn:Mô phỏng lập trình hướng đối tượng trong lập trình hàm potx

Tài liệu Luận văn:Mô phỏng lập trình hướng đối tượng trong lập trình hàm potx

Ngày tải lên : 26/02/2014, 19:20
... trong lập trình hàm Tổng hợp ñược các nguyên mô phỏng lập trình hướng ñối tượng trong lập trình hàm dựa trên khả năng trừu tượng hóa dữ liệu lập trình hàm  Ý nghĩa thực tiễn Mô phỏng lập ... một bài toán xử hình 2D trong việc mô phỏng lập trình hướng ñối tượng trong lập trình hàm. 3. Phạm vi ứng dụng của luận văn Về mặt thuyết Nêu bật ñược nguyên mô phỏng lập trình hướng ... Lập trình hàm 1.3.1. Nguyên lập trình hàm 1.3.1.1. Tính khai báo của các ngôn ngữ hàm Trong các ngôn ngữ mệnh lệnh, một chương trình thường chứa ba lời gọi chương trình con (thủ tục, hàm) ...
  • 26
  • 498
  • 0
Những điều căn bản về bảo mật phần mềm cho quản lý lập trình phần mềm pot

Những điều căn bản về bảo mật phần mềm cho quản lý lập trình phần mềm pot

Ngày tải lên : 11/03/2014, 09:20
... chính, năng lượng, và viễn thông. Các nhà lập trình được dạy để viết code – họ không được dạy cách viết code tốt. Các tổ chức khuyến khích các nhà lập trình viết nhiều code, hơn là vì code ... người khi họ có một phần mềm và điều thực sự họ nhận được là gì, do gây ra những lỗ hổng, và khi bạn là một người quản lý, bạn có thể làm gì để nâng cấp những thói quen phát triển phần ... giống như những gì đã được quảng cáo và bạn cũng sẽ không nghĩ về việc lập trình có nỗ lực ngăn chặn chúng. Nếu nhà lập trình viên thất bại trong việc thêm những đoạn mã hóa đầu ra và xác...
  • 8
  • 462
  • 1
Tư duy về lập trình hàm

Tư duy về lập trình hàm

Ngày tải lên : 22/04/2014, 13:01
... về lập trình hàm. Loạt bài này khám phá chủ đề về lập trình hàm, nhưng không phải là duy nhất về các ngôn ngữ lập trình hàm. Như tôi sẽ minh họa, việc viết mã theo một cách " ;lập trình hàm& quot; ... Tư duy về lập trình hàm: Suy nghĩ theo lập trình hàm, Phần 1 Học cách suy nghĩ như một người lập trình hàm Neal Ford, Kiến trúc phần mềm, ThoughtWorks Tóm tắt: Lập trình hàm gần đây đã tạo ra ... lập trình hàm, cho phép lập trình hàm trong phạm vi ngôn ngữ Java, các ngôn ngữ lập trình hàm chạy trên JVM và một số khuynh hướng phát triển trong tương lai của thiết kế ngôn ngữ lập trình....
  • 9
  • 233
  • 0
Lập trình hàm

Lập trình hàm

Ngày tải lên : 08/06/2014, 15:23
... NGUYÊN LẬP TRÌNH HÀM 7 Trước khi nghiên cứu lớp các ngôn ngữ lập trình hàm, ta cần nhắc lại một số đặc điểm của lớp các ngôn ngữ lập trình mệnh lệnh. I.1.5. Ngôn ngữ lập trình ... otherwise hay gọn hơn : NGUYÊN LẬP TRÌNH HÀM 9 Các ngôn ngữ hàm là cũng các ngôn ngữ bậc cao, mang tính trừu tượng hơn so với các ngôn ngữ mệnh lệnh. Những người lập trình hàm thường tránh sử ... 1995-2000. Hướng nghiên cứu chính : xử ngôn ngữ, xử đa ngữ, thuyết tính toán. E-mail: phanhuykhanh@dng.vnn.vn L NGUYÊN LẬP TRÌNH HÀM 27 Bài toán tám quân hậu được nhà Toán...
  • 227
  • 440
  • 1
Lập trình hàm tìm hiểu và áp dụng ngôn ngữ lisp giải bài toán “tháp hà nội”

Lập trình hàm tìm hiểu và áp dụng ngôn ngữ lisp giải bài toán “tháp hà nội”

Ngày tải lên : 12/06/2014, 11:08
... Dạng hàm Dạng hàm là sự tổ hợp của các hàm: một hàm (chương trình) được xây dựng từ các hàm sẵn có bằng cách sử dụng các tác vụ tạo chương trình. 1.4.1. Hàm hợp - Hàm hợp là hàm dùng 2 hàm như ... bộ: Nhóm 11 12 Lập trình hàm – tìm hiểu và áp dụng ngôn ngữ Lisp giải bài toán “Tháp Hà Nội” TÀI LIỆU THAM KHẢO 1. Bài giảng Nguyên các ngôn ngữ lập trình” TS. Cao Tuấn Dũng 2. Lập trình hàm – TS. ... ngôn ngữ lập trình hàm nói chung và ngôn ngữ lập trình Lisp nói riêng. DANH MỤC TỪ VIẾT TẮT STT Từ gốc Viết tắt Ghi chú 1 Common Lisp CL 2 Ngôn ngữ lập trình NNLT 3 Lập trình hàm LTH 4 Lập trình...
  • 20
  • 1.9K
  • 12
Tài liệu vi xử lý-Lập trình hợp ngữ: Chương 3 pptx

Tài liệu vi xử lý-Lập trình hợp ngữ: Chương 3 pptx

Ngày tải lên : 22/06/2014, 11:20
... MOV AX,SIZE A ; AX = 400 Tài liệu vi xử Lập trình hợp ngữ Phạm Hùng Kim Khánh Trang 66 MOV AH,01h INT 21h ; AL chứa mã ASCII của ký tự nhập  Hàm 02h: xuất một ký tự trong thanh ghi ... về: không có MOV AH,02h MOV DL,'A' INT 21h  Hàm 08h: giống hàm 01h nhưng không hiển thị ký tự ra màn hình  Hàm 09h: xuất một chuỗi ký tự ra màn hình tại vị trí con trỏ hiện ... DB 101 DUP(?) … MOV AH,0Ah LEA DX,Msg INT 21h  Hàm 4Ch: kết thúc chương trình MOV AH,4Ch INT 21h Tài liệu vi xử Lập trình hợp ngữ Phạm Hùng Kim Khánh Trang 56  Lệnh JS label:...
  • 30
  • 352
  • 0
Tìm hiểu lập trình hàm với ngôn ngữ F và xây dựng ứng dụng minh họa

Tìm hiểu lập trình hàm với ngôn ngữ F và xây dựng ứng dụng minh họa

Ngày tải lên : 26/06/2014, 09:01
... NGÔN NGỮ F# 2.1. F# hỗ trợ lập trình hướng đối tượng $%-i- [)*N(/222>€2-i-54 N( 2.2. F# hỗ trợ lập trình hàm \-./;- ... )*>;1"");B ?CW“Tìm hiểu lập trình hàm với ngôn ngữ F# và xây dựng ứng dụng minh họa” /X.Y-. /X.- 2. ... /1 5 MỤC LỤC LỜI CẢM ƠN “Tìm hiểu lập trình hàm với ngôn ngữ F# và xây dựng ứng dụng minh họa”  ...
  • 35
  • 1.2K
  • 2
Chương 6: Lập trình Hàm (Phần 1) ppt

Chương 6: Lập trình Hàm (Phần 1) ppt

Ngày tải lên : 29/06/2014, 15:20
... Tên hàm. – Hàm sẽ thực hiện công việc gì. – Các đầu vào (nếu có). – Đầu ra (nếu có). Hàm Tên hàm Tên hàm Đầu vào 1 Đầu vào 2 Đầu vào n Đầu ra (nếu có) Các công việc sẽ thực hiện 02/2012 7 Hàm • ... y, s); } 02/2012 11 Hàm • Ví dụ 2 – Tên hàm: TinhTong – Công việc: tính và trả về tổng 2 số nguyên – Đầu vào: hai số nguyên x và y – Đầu ra: một số nguyên có giá trị x + y Hàm int TinhTong(int ... TruyenDiaChi(int *x) { … *x++; } 02/2012 10 Hàm • Ví dụ 1 – Tên hàm: XuatTong – Công việc: tính và xuất tổng 2 số nguyên – Đầu vào: hai số nguyên x và y – Đầu ra: không có Hàm void XuatTong(int x, int y) { int...
  • 38
  • 288
  • 0
Chương 6: Lập trình Hàm pot

Chương 6: Lập trình Hàm pot

Ngày tải lên : 29/06/2014, 15:20
... gián tiếp. Kỹ thuật lập trình đệ quy … Hàm( …) { … … Lời gọi Hàm … … … } ĐQ trực tiếp … Hàm1 (…) { … … Lời gọi Hàm2 … … … } ĐQ gián tiếp … Hàm2 (…) { … … Lời gọi Hàm1 … … … } 18 02/2012 Nội ... có điều kiện dừng. Kỹ thuật lập trình đệ quy 6 02/2012 Hàm đệ quy trong NNLT C • Khái niệm – Một hàm được gọi là đệ quy nếu bên trong thân của hàm đó có lời gọi hàm lại chính nó một cách trực ... mã đi tuần. Kỹ thuật lập trình đệ quy 10 02/2012 <Kiểu> TênHàm(<TS>) { if (<ĐK dừng>) { … return <Giá Trị>; } … TênHàm(<TS>); … … TênHàm(<TS>); … } Cấu...
  • 49
  • 600
  • 2

Xem thêm